Ariannaquilts 11-04-2022 08:23 AM

I’m actually in the process of making a very easy four patch and square quilt that uses up to 39 fat quarters. I love the way it looks when it’s finished because of the variety of the bundles. Just alternate a 9 1/2 inch square with the four patch.
